Nestled between Bowdoin’s main campus and Farley Field, this gem, affectionally known as the ”Adams House” is a Sears and Roebuck original! 3 bedrooms, 1.5 baths, well preserved charm and period details. Douglas Fir composes most of the floors, trim and doors, never tarnished by paint! The home has been well cared for by the same owner since the late 1930’s with many updates: Whole house Generac generator, upgraded 200 amp electrical service, exterior paint in 2018, steam furnace- 2009. The Kitchen is Galley style with space for dining and includes a large a pantry. The Sunroom is off of the kitchen and features updated vinyl windows and a propane parlor stove. The Formal Dining room includes a grand bay window and lovely built-in china cabinets. Double sash doors separate the Living room from the Dining room located at the front of the house. Also off of the Dining Room is a First Floor Bedroom currently used as a Den/ office. Upstairs is home to the Laundry Room, Owners Bedroom- equipped with a large cedar closet- and the 3rd Bedroom. The lot is spacious, situated on .54 acres, private backyard adorned with majestic Oak and Maple trees and Lilac hedges.
